Illinois may not be the cheapest state in the country to purchase homeowners insurance, but it does rank lower than average at a nationwide rank of 31. Residents that live within the 60031 zipcode are currently paying $917 for home insurance coverage on average, where the majority of the United States home insurance premiums are around $1,249. These average home insurance rates reflect the cost of a standard home insurance policy which includes the coverage of your home, contents, loss of use, medical payments and homeowner liability coverage. It is very important to understand that a standard homeowners insurance policy in Gurnee does not include flood insurance coverage. Home Replacement Cost Coverage in 60031

Average Building Cost Per Square Foot in 60031: $154

Location: Gurnee, Illinois (Lake County)

Average Square Footage in 60031: 1,747 Sq. Ft.

When building or updating a home, it's always good to review the average cost per square foot to build in 60031 before you start any project. Gurnee homeowners pay on average around $154 per square foot to build a home. Another great reason to know the average cost to build is for your homeowners insurance policy. A standard homeowners policy will help you cover the replacement cost of your home due a fire or any other named perils on your policy. Calculating your dwelling coverage for your home in 60031 is extremely helpful when estimating how much replacement cost coverage you need. We highly recommend that you have enough dwelling coverage to rebuild your home if it was destroyed by a covered peril.

Here is how you determine your replacement cost. If we take an average home in 60031 and want to estimated the dwelling coverage, than we will need the square footage of the home which is 1,747 sq. ft. and the average cost to rebuild the home in this area is around $154 per square foot would be considered a base estimate cost. These two numbers would allow us to generate the replacement cost needed for an average size home in the Gurnee area. If the home is new or has been upgraded, you will want to add $50 to $100 or more per square foot to equally cover the replacement cost to restore a home back to it's original condition.

Home Improvement StatusPrice per Sq. Ft.Square FeetDwelling Coverage
Basic Home Features$1541,747$269,100
Additional Upgrades & Added Features$1931,747$336,375
Major Home Updates or Advancements$2311,747$403,650

It's important to understand that when you estimate your replacement cost of your home in the 60031 zip code area, it will be the cost to replace the structure of your home, not the additional value of the property that is factored in when purchasing a new home.
